Output d8b60162056d9f9e34fc75fda606394955920f5d590a4bb391c0404607434116:0

value
12139400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72d71f5e8858fe8cc6c21c2d37d1093e70c5084c OP_EQUALVERIFY OP_CHECKSIG
address
1BUDjqyyF9LY2k8VyAhBYp6iqxiCdqR7rt
transaction
d8b60162056d9f9e34fc75fda606394955920f5d590a4bb391c0404607434116
confirmations
579794
spent
true